In the fast-paced realm of the digital age, African technology startups and business incubators are increasingly leveraging social networking services to unlock a wealth of opportunities for growth and development. These dynamic platforms have emerged as veritable catalysts, propelling the continent’s innovation and entrepreneurial landscape to dazzling heights.

Such platforms play a pivotal role in attracting partnerships between startups and investors. Virtual stages provided by social networking services allow African startups to showcase their innovative ideas, products, and services, drawing the attention of potential investors from around the world. This influx of capital empowers entrepreneurs to transform groundbreaking concepts into reality, propelling the continent’s economic growth.

Moreover, these networking services offer an invaluable avenue for skills development and mentorship. By connecting business incubators with seasoned professionals, aspiring entrepreneurs receive guidance, nurturing a pool of talented African visionaries and driving homegrown solutions to local challenges.

A leading example of the power of social networking services is AfriLabs, a pan-African network organization supporting innovation centers across the continent. Through AfriLabs, Nigerian fintech startups collaborated, driving groundbreaking innovations in mobile payments and financial inclusion. Additionally, Rwandan business incubators attracted international partners via AfriLabs, stimulating investments in sustainable agribusiness initiatives.
